RNK Split 0 Fulham 0

|
Image for RNK Split 0 Fulham 0

Embarking on a Europa League adventure, to Croatia, for a third qualifying round tie with RNK Split, Fulham have left themselves with a dangerous looking second leg.

Our failure to score that vital away goal means that if Split were to score at Craven Cottage we`d be up against the wall.

In Split, Martin Jol picked a strong looking side but it was a side that struggled when it came to cohesion and created only one decent looking chance, sadly that resulted in Bobby Zamora failing to trouble the keeper.

Split, although a little sharper than Fulham, created several chances but none better than when Erceg beat the offside trap only to scuff his effort wide.

Speaking about the encounter, afterwards, Martin Jol had this to say to the media,

“We didn`t do enough with the ball in their half and we have to do better.”

“I am satisfied with the result but I`m not happy. To get a 0-0 away against a good side is okay. But we didn`t create enough down the spine of the team.”

“We will show more initiative in the second leg next week.”


Let`s hope so, it`d be a crying shame to see our Europa League hopes dashed so early in the season.
